These disruptions are having a major impact on key <strong>airports<\/strong> in <strong>Frankfurt<\/strong>, <strong>Munich<\/strong>, <strong>D\u00fcsseldorf<\/strong>, <strong>Hamburg<\/strong>, and <strong>Berlin<\/strong>, creating chaos for both departing and arriving passengers. With so many <strong>flights<\/strong> affected, many travelers are struggling to find alternatives or deal with sudden changes in their schedules. The delays and cancellations have led to long lines at check-in counters and baggage claim areas, further adding to the stress. Airlines are working to resolve the situation, but for now, it remains a challenging time for passengers traveling to or from these major cities in <strong>Germany<\/strong>. The cancellations at Frankfurt show a mix of both international and regional flights, primarily from <strong>KLM<\/strong> and <strong>Lufthansa<\/strong>.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Munich Int\u2019l<\/strong> \u2013 In Munich, <strong>6 cancellations<\/strong> were recorded for <strong>KLM<\/strong>, <strong>2 cancellations<\/strong> for <strong>Lufthansa<\/strong>, and <strong>2 cancellations<\/strong> for <strong>Air Dolomiti<\/strong>. <strong>HOP!<\/strong> also had <strong>1 cancellation<\/strong>, along with <strong>1 cancellation<\/strong> from <strong>Lufthansa Cityline<\/strong>. Munich saw a variety of carriers impacted, with <strong>KLM<\/strong> facing the most significant number of cancellations.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Dusseldorf Int\u2019l<\/strong> \u2013 <strong>6 cancellations<\/strong> were reported for <strong>KLM<\/strong>, while <strong>4 cancellations<\/strong> were from <strong>German Airways<\/strong>. This indicates that <strong>KLM<\/strong> had more disruptions in D\u00fcsseldorf compared to other airlines.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Hamburg<\/strong> \u2013 Hamburg saw <strong>7 cancellations<\/strong> from <strong>KLM<\/strong> and <strong>2 cancellations<\/strong> from <strong>German Airways<\/strong>. As with other airports, <strong>KLM<\/strong> was significantly affected by cancellations, making it a major player in the disruption across <strong>Germany<\/strong>.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Berlin-Brandenburg<\/strong> \u2013 The most affected airport in this case was <strong>Berlin<\/strong>, where <strong>10 cancellations<\/strong> were from <strong>KLM<\/strong>. There were also <strong>2 cancellations<\/strong> from <strong>Air France<\/strong> and <strong>1 cancellation<\/strong> from <strong>easyJet<\/strong>.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<p>Overall, <strong>KLM<\/strong> faced the highest number of cancellations across the different airports, followed by <strong>Lufthansa<\/strong> and <strong>German Airways<\/strong>. The flight cancellations disrupted travel for many, especially at major airports like <strong>Frankfurt<\/strong>, <strong>Munich<\/strong>, and <strong>Berlin<\/strong>, which are key hubs for both domestic and international flights.<\/p>\n<p>Source: FlightAware and affected airports<\/p>\n<p><a class=\"gofollow\" data-track=\"NzMsNiw2MA==\" href=\"https:\/\/www.travelandtourworld.com\/ttwapp\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\"><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/www.europesays.com\/uk\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/07\/leaderboard-app-design24.jpg\" style=\"max-width: 728px; height: auto\"\/><\/a><\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"Home \u00bb AIRLINE NEWS \u00bb Thousands of Travelers Affected in Germany as KLM, Lufthansa, HOP!, Air France, German&hellip;\n","protected":false},"author":2,"featured_media":676247,"comment_status":"","ping_status":"","sticky":false,"template":"","format":"standard","meta":{"footnotes":""},"categories":[5310],"tags":[44042,58212,113166,2000,299,6693,1824,48485,16760,44316],"class_list":{"0":"post-676246","1":"post","2":"type-post","3":"status-publish","4":"format-standard","5":"has-post-thumbnail","7":"category-germany","8":"tag-airline-news","9":"tag-airlines-news-of-germany","10":"tag-dusseldorf","11":"tag-eu","12":"tag-europe","13":"tag-frankfurt","14":"tag-germany","15":"tag-latest-travel-news-of-germany","16":"tag-munich","17":"tag-travel-alert"},"share_on_mastodon":{"url":"https:\/\/pubeurope.com\/@uk\/115844607128663991","error":""},"_links":{"self":[{"href":"https:\/\/www.europesays.com\/uk\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/posts\/676246","targetHints":{"allow":["GET"]}}],"collection":[{"href":"https:\/\/www.europesays.com\/uk\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/posts"}],"about":[{"href":"https:\/\/www.europesays.com\/uk\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/types\/post"}],"author":[{"emb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/www.europesays.com\/uk\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/users\/2"}],"replies":[{"emb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/www.europesays.com\/uk\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/comments?post=676246"}],"version-history":[{"count":0,"href":"https:\/\/www.europesays.com\/uk\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/posts\/676246\/revisions"}],"wp:featuredmedia":[{"emb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/www.europesays.com\/uk\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/media\/676247"}],"wp:attachment":[{"href":"https:\/\/www.europesays.com\/uk\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/media?parent=676246"}],"wp:term":[{"taxonomy":"category","emb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/www.europesays.com\/uk\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/categories?post=676246"},{"taxonomy":"post_tag","emb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/www.europesays.com\/uk\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/tags?post=676246"}],"curies":[{"name":"wp","href":"https:\/\/api.w.org\/{rel}","templated":true}]}}
